#73a36d h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#73a36d is composed of 45.1% red, 63.9%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.1%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#73a36d color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ffda with #004700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#73a36d color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.

The hexadecimal color #73a36d has RGB values of R:115, G:163,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 7578477.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81917f is the less saturated color, while #2cff11 is the most saturated one.
